3D Printing in Dental Surgery



To enhance the field of dental surgery, you can explore the subtopic of 3D printing in dental surgery. This innovative modern technology has the potential to revolutionize the way dental surgeons run and treat clients. Right here are 4 essential ways in which 3D printing is forming the area:

- ** Custom-made Surgical Guides **: 3D printing enables the production of extremely precise and patient-specific medical guides, boosting the precision and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, dental cosmetic surgeons can produce customized implant prosthetics that flawlessly fit a client's special anatomy, resulting in far better results and person contentment.

- ** Bone Grafting **: 3D printing enables the manufacturing of patient-specific bone grafts, lowering the requirement for traditional grafting methods and improving healing and healing time.

- ** Education and Educating **: 3D printing can be used to develop practical surgical models for instructional objectives, allowing dental doctors to exercise complicated procedures before performing them on patients.

With its possible to enhance precision, customization, and training, 3D printing is an exciting growth in the field of dental surgery.

Minimally Intrusive Strategies



To better advance the field of oral surgery, welcome the possibility of minimally invasive methods that can greatly profit both doctors and individuals alike.

These techniques involve utilizing smaller sized incisions and specialized instruments to execute procedures with precision and effectiveness.

By using advanced imaging innovation, such as cone light beam computed tomography (CBCT), cosmetic surgeons can properly prepare and execute surgical procedures with minimal invasiveness.

Furthermore, the use of lasers in dental surgery enables specific tissue cutting and coagulation, leading to reduced blood loss and minimized healing time.

With minimally intrusive strategies, people can experience faster healing, lowered scarring, and improved end results, making it an important aspect of the future of oral surgery.
